Organic Insect Control Techniques
All-natural bug control techniques have actually gotten prominence as home owners look for more secure and much more lasting choices to traditional chemical approaches. Organic pest control techniques utilize all-natural killers, parasites, or virus to handle pest populations effectively. This method is not only eco-friendly yet additionally minimizes the danger of damage to non-target species, including beneficial pests and wildlife.
Among the most typical organic control approaches includes introducing natural killers right into the environment. For example, ladybugs can be used to control aphid populations, while nematodes target soil-dwelling pests like grubs. In addition, parasitoids-- microorganisms that live on or within a host-- can be utilized to regulate specific parasite species by laying eggs inside them, inevitably causing their death.
An additional technique is making use of biopesticides, which are originated from all-natural materials such as germs, plants, or minerals (bed bug exterminator). These items can properly target parasites while presenting very little risk to animals and human beings. On the whole, biological pest control techniques give house owners with an efficient means of pest administration that lines up with environmental principles, promoting a healthier living setting while minimizing dependence on synthetic chemicals
Mechanical Bug Control Strategies
Mechanical parasite control techniques include a variety of methods that physically protect against or remove bugs without using chemicals. These techniques are especially helpful for property owners looking for eco-friendly choices while making certain the safety of their home.
One usual approach is making use of barriers, such as internet, traps, and screens, which avoid bugs from getting in homes or certain locations. For circumstances, setting up window displays can successfully keep insects out, while utilizing physical barriers around yards can hinder larger insects like deer or bunnies. In addition, mechanical traps designed for rats can record and eliminate these insects without the demand for harmful materials.
Another effective strategy includes the use of mops and vacuum cleaners to remove parasites straight from surface areas. Regular cleansing and maintenance can substantially reduce bug populations by getting rid of food resources and hiding places. Furthermore, employing gadgets like ultrasonic insect repellents can deter various parasites through sound waves that are unpleasant to them but inaudible to humans.

Integrated Pest Management Approaches
Integrated Bug Administration (IPM) stands for an alternative technique that combines numerous approaches to efficiently manage bug populaces while lessening ecological effect. This method integrates organic, cultural, physical, and chemical practices to accomplish lasting bug control. By evaluating pest populaces and their natural adversaries, IPM emphasizes monitoring and recognizing pests prior to implementing control measures.
Among the core concepts of IPM is the use of limits, which develop the level of insect task that calls for treatment. This makes sure that therapies are applied only when required, reducing the reliance on chemical pesticides. Organic control techniques, such as presenting natural predators or parasites, work in combination with cultural practices like plant turning and habitat manipulation to interfere with pest life cycles.
Furthermore, IPM urges the usage of least-toxic chemical alternatives when treatment is needed, prioritizing products that posture marginal danger to non-target organisms and the setting. For home owners, adopting IPM approaches not just enhances the effectiveness of bug monitoring but additionally promotes a healthier living setting, promoting biodiversity and minimizing chemical direct exposure. Ultimately, IPM empowers homeowners to make educated choices that stabilize parasite control with ecological obligation.
